This year’s Christmas offering will provide David Lawrence Centers for Behavioral Health (DLC) with vital funds to promote the emotional and mental well-being of children and youth in our community. This need is urgent:

in Collier County, suicide ranks as the second leading cause of death among children. Fortunately, prevention efforts are proven to make a difference.


Our support will enable DLC’s Wellness Institute to reach 750 children and teens in 2026. NUCC contributions to DLC will help children and teens develop the skills and connections they need to thrive and build lifelong resilience. The DLC Wellness Institute partners with Collier County Public Schools and numerous community organizations to provide training and programs for students, teachers, and parents—strengthening socio-emotional health and reducing risks such as substance use and self-harm.

Phishing Schemes

Stay Safe from Scams this Holiday Season!


The holiday season is a prime time for scammers, and unfortunately, Naples UCC has recently been targeted by phishing attempts. These scams often involve emails or text messages impersonating Naples UCC ministers, staff, or church officers.


Important Reminder:

No Naples UCC minister, staff member, or church officer will ever ask you via email or text for:


•Personal banking information

•Gift cards

•Sensitive personal data

•Urgent financial assistance


If you receive a suspicious message: Check the sender’s full email address. Scammers often make small, hard-to-spot changes to legitimate addresses.

Do not respond. Instead, call the church office at 239-261-5469 to verify authenticity. Your vigilance helps keep our community safe. Thank you for staying alert!
